Can GeForce GTX 1060 run Adventure Academia: The Fractured Continent - Vol.1 Bonus Unit: Spinel?

Great

The GeForce GTX 1060 handles Adventure Academia: The Fractured Continent - Vol.1 Bonus Unit: Spinel well at 1080p, delivering approximately 146 FPS at High settings — above the 60 FPS target for smooth gameplay. It can also achieve smooth 1440p at around 110 FPS.

About

To enjoy Adventure Academia: The Fractured Continent - Vol.1 Bonus Unit: Spinel smoothly, a minimum entry-level GPU like the GTX 1650 or RX 6500 XT is recommended. This level of hardware will allow players to experience the game at lower settings, ideally keeping the resolution around 1080p. The game's art style is not overly demanding, making it accessible even for those with less powerful systems.

For a better experience, especially at higher settings and resolutions, consider upgrading to a mid-range GPU such as the GTX 1660 Super or RX 6600. With this hardware, players can expect stable frame rates at 1080p on medium to high settings. Those with more powerful GPUs can even push the game to 1440p while maintaining smooth performance. Overall, the game is designed to be accessible, making it a great choice for a wide range of PC configurations.
